Default strange sound

I originally posted this in the gears/rear end section but was thinking i might get more info here...I just started having a sort of clunk/grind sound coming from the back of the car when I shift from park to reverse/drive. If I shift and wait a few seconds before moving everything is fine. There are no whining noises and the trans is shifting fine when Im driving. Any ideas????

i'd put my money on the torqque arm mount when you are fully stopped the transition of toque is smooth when you shift but if you arent completely stopped it puts more stress on the torque arm and with a bad mount will cause it to move inside its mount and clunk...
